Nohan Kenneh: Tranmere Rovers sign former Hibernian midfielder

Tranmere Rovers have signed midfielder Nohan Kenneh on a two-year deal.
The 22-year-old Liberia international was a free agent after leaving Hibernian at the end of his contract.
Kenneh, who ended last season on loan at Ross County, started his career with Leeds United before joining Hibs in 2022.
"He's a player we've been aware of since he came through the academy at Leeds, a full international with nearly 100 club appearances already at 22 years old," Rovers boss Andy Crosby told the club website., external
